Bug description:
  Version: 2012.1.3+stable-20120827-4d2a4afe-0ubuntu1

  We recently set up a new Nova cluster on precise + essex with Juju and
  MaaS, and ran into a problem where instances could not communicate
  with the swift-proxy node on the MaaS network.  This turned out to be
  due to nova-network installing a SNAT rule for the cluster's public IP
  that applied to all network traffic, not just that traffic destined to
  exit towards the Internet.

  This problem has been fixed upstream in
  https://github.com/openstack/nova/commit/959c93f6d3572a189fc3fe73f1811c12323db857

  Please consider applying this change to Ubuntu 12.04 LTS in an SRU.
